Abstract

本实用新型涉及一种带有温度调控的褥疮垫,包括多个并排设置的条形气囊,多个所述气囊互不连通,还包括水箱,所述水箱上开设有出水口和回水口,所述气囊的左端开设有气囊进口,所述气囊的右端开设有气囊出口,每个所述气囊进口上均连接有一根进水支管,所有的所述进水支管的自由端均与同一根进水总管的一端连通,所述进水总管的另一端与所述水箱上的出水口连接;每个所述气囊出口上均连接有一根回水支管,所有的所述回水支管的自由端均与同一根回水总管的一端连通,所述回水总管的另一端与所述水箱上的回水口连接。本实用新型通过水作为介质,通过控制水温,实现调节病人背部的感官温度。

The utility model relates to a bed sore pad with temperature control, which comprises a plurality of strip-shaped airbags arranged side by side, and the plurality of airbags are not connected to each other, and also includes a water tank, and the water tank is provided with a water outlet and a water return port. The left end of the airbag is provided with an airbag inlet, and the right end of the airbag is provided with an airbag outlet. Each of the airbag inlets is connected with a water inlet branch pipe, and the free ends of all the water inlet branch pipes are connected to the same water inlet pipe. One end of the main pipe is communicated, and the other end of the water inlet main pipe is connected with the water outlet on the water tank; each airbag outlet is connected with a backwater branch pipe, and the free ends of all the backwater branch pipes are connected with One end of the same water return main pipe is communicated with, and the other end of the water return main pipe is connected with the water return port on the water tank. The utility model realizes adjusting the sensory temperature of the patient's back by using water as a medium and controlling the water temperature.

Description

一种带有温度调控的褥疮垫A pressure sore pad with temperature regulation

技术领域technical field

本实用新型涉及一种带有温度调控的褥疮垫,属于医疗护理领域。The utility model relates to a bed sore pad with temperature control, which belongs to the field of medical care.

背景技术Background technique

现有的褥疮垫一般采用交替充放气的方式,使得气囊内产生波浪,改变病人的受压迫部位,但是现有的褥疮垫均是采用充放气的方式,而在夏季较热,病人的背部的热量无法进行消散,冬季较冷,病人的背部也无法有效的进行保温。Existing decubitus pads generally adopt the method of alternately inflating and deflating, so that waves are generated in the airbag to change the compressed part of the patient. The heat on the back cannot be dissipated, and it is cold in winter, and the patient's back cannot be effectively kept warm.

实用新型内容Utility model content

为了解决现有技术存在的问题,本实用新型提供了一种带有温度调控的褥疮垫及采用该褥疮垫的病床,通过向气囊内充放水的方式,并通过控制水温,实现调节病人背部的温度。In order to solve the problems existing in the prior art, the utility model provides a decubitus pad with temperature control and a hospital bed using the decubitus pad. By filling and discharging water into the airbag and controlling the water temperature, the temperature of the patient's back can be adjusted. temperature.

本实用新型所采用的技术方案为:The technical scheme adopted in the utility model is:

一种带有温度调控的褥疮垫,包括多个并排设置的条形气囊,多个所述气囊互不连通,还包括水箱,所述水箱上开设有出水口和回水口,所述气囊的左端开设有气囊进口,所述气囊的右端开设有气囊出口,每个所述气囊进口上均连接有一根进水支管,所有的所述进水支管的自由端均与同一根进水总管的一端连通,所述进水总管的另一端与所述水箱上的出水口连接;A bed sore pad with temperature control, comprising a plurality of strip-shaped airbags arranged side by side, the plurality of airbags are not connected to each other, and also includes a water tank, the water tank is provided with a water outlet and a water return port, the left end of the airbag There is an airbag inlet, and the right end of the airbag is provided with an airbag outlet. Each airbag inlet is connected to a water inlet branch pipe, and the free ends of all the water inlet branch pipes are connected to one end of the same water inlet main pipe. , the other end of the water inlet main pipe is connected to the water outlet on the water tank;

每个所述气囊出口上均连接有一根回水支管,所有的所述回水支管的自由端均与同一根回水总管的一端连通,所述回水总管的另一端与所述水箱上的回水口连接;Each air bag outlet is connected with a water return branch pipe, and the free ends of all the water return branch pipes are connected with one end of the same water return main pipe, and the other end of the water return main pipe is connected with the water return pipe on the water tank. backwater connection;

所述进水总管和所述回水总管上均安装有水泵。Water pumps are installed on the water inlet main pipe and the water return main pipe.

优选的,每根所述进水支管和每根所述回水支管上均安装有阀门,还包括控制器,所述控制器与所述水泵和每个所述阀门电连接。Preferably, each of the water inlet branch pipes and each of the return water branch pipes is equipped with a valve, and also includes a controller electrically connected to the water pump and each of the valves.

优选的,所述水箱内安装有加热器,所述加热器与所述控制器电连接。Preferably, a heater is installed in the water tank, and the heater is electrically connected to the controller.

优选的,所述水箱内安装有半导体降温片,所述半导体降温片与所述控制器电连接。Preferably, a semiconductor cooling sheet is installed in the water tank, and the semiconductor cooling sheet is electrically connected to the controller.

进一步的技术方案,所述半导体降温片的数量为多个,多个所述半导体降温片均匀分布在所述水箱内。In a further technical solution, there are multiple semiconductor cooling sheets, and the plurality of semiconductor cooling sheets are evenly distributed in the water tank.

进一步的技术方案,本实用新型还包括温度采集传感器,所述温度采集传感器的采集点位于所述水箱内,所述温度采集传感器与所述控制器电连接。As a further technical solution, the utility model also includes a temperature collection sensor, the collection point of the temperature collection sensor is located in the water tank, and the temperature collection sensor is electrically connected to the controller.

进一步的技术方案,所述水箱上还开设有换水口,所述换水口上塞有堵塞盖。In a further technical solution, the water tank is also provided with a water exchange port, and the water exchange port is plugged with a blocking cover.

进一步的技术方案,所述水泵为微型水泵。In a further technical solution, the water pump is a micro water pump.

进一步的技术方案,所述气囊的数量为18个。In a further technical solution, the number of said airbags is 18.

本实用新型的有益效果:The beneficial effects of the utility model:

水箱内存储有水,进水总管上的水泵工作将水箱内水通过各个进水支管泵入各个气囊,从而使得各个气囊内形成水浪,由于泵入气囊内的水具备一定的温度(夏季控制在10-25℃之间,冬季控制在40-50℃之间),从而满足病人降温或保暖的需求。There is water stored in the water tank, and the water pump on the water inlet pipe works to pump the water in the water tank into each air bag through each water inlet branch pipe, so that water waves are formed in each air bag, because the water pumped into the air bag has a certain temperature (control in summer) between 10-25°C, and between 40-50°C in winter), so as to meet the needs of patients for cooling or keeping warm.

进水总管和回水总管上的水泵分别能够围气囊内充水以及将气囊内的水抽出,从而实现交替式充放水。The water pumps on the water inlet main pipe and the water return main pipe can respectively fill the air bag with water and pump out the water in the air bag, so as to realize alternate water filling and discharge.

加热器的设置可为水箱内的水进行加热(冬季使用),半导体降温片的设置可为水箱内的水进行降温(夏季使用)。The setting of the heater can heat the water in the water tank (use in winter), and the setting of the semiconductor cooling sheet can cool the water in the water tank (use in summer).

温度采集传感器的设置,可将水箱内的水温数据传递至控制器,控制器根据采集的水温数据控制加热器或半导体降温片工作,确保水箱内的水温控制到合适的范围之内。The setting of the temperature acquisition sensor can transmit the water temperature data in the water tank to the controller, and the controller controls the heater or semiconductor cooling sheet to work according to the collected water temperature data to ensure that the water temperature in the water tank is controlled within an appropriate range.

参见图1和图2,本实用新型提供了一种带有温度调控的褥疮垫,包括水箱3和多个并排设置的条形气囊1,多个气囊1依次连接,多个气囊1内部互不连通,每个气囊1的左端开设有气囊进口,右端开设有气囊出口,水箱3上开设有出水口和回水口每个气囊进口均连接有一根进水支管2,所有的进水支管2的自由端与同一根进水总管5的一端连接,进水总管5的另一端与水箱3 上的出水口连接,进水总管5上安装有水泵8。Referring to Fig. 1 and Fig. 2, the utility model provides a decubitus pad with temperature regulation, which includes a water tank 3 and a plurality of strip-shaped airbags 1 arranged side by side. Connected, the left end of each airbag 1 is provided with an airbag inlet, the right end is provided with an airbag outlet, and the water tank 3 is provided with a water outlet and a water return port. Each airbag inlet is connected to a water inlet branch pipe 2, and all water inlet branch pipes 2 are free One end is connected with one end of same water inlet main pipe 5, and the other end of water inlet main pipe 5 is connected with the water outlet on the water tank 3, and water pump 8 is installed on the water inlet main pipe 5.

每个气囊1在初始状态,气囊1处于干瘪状态,而水箱3内存储有温度适宜的水,进水总管5上的水泵8开启工作,将水箱3内的水泵8入各个气囊1 中,气囊1内便会形成水浪,水浪的形成第一可以改变病人受压迫的部位,防止病人褥疮的出现,此外由于气囊1内的水具备一定的温度(夏季控制在 10-25℃之间,冬季控制在40-50℃之间),因而可以吸收病人身体的热量或将热量传递至病人的身体,从而保证病人处于一个较合适的温度当中,提高病人的舒适性。Each airbag 1 is in the initial state, the airbag 1 is in a shriveled state, and water with a suitable temperature is stored in the water tank 3, and the water pump 8 on the water inlet main pipe 5 is started to work, and the water pump 8 in the water tank 3 is injected into each airbag 1, and the airbag 1 will form water waves, the formation of water waves can firstly change the patient's oppressed parts and prevent the occurrence of decubitus. In addition, because the water in the air bag 1 has a certain temperature (controlled between 10-25°C in summer, In winter, it is controlled between 40-50°C), so it can absorb the heat of the patient's body or transfer the heat to the patient's body, so as to ensure that the patient is in a more suitable temperature and improve the comfort of the patient.

每个气囊出口上均连接有一根回水支管6,所有的回水支管6的自由端均与同一根回水总管4的一端连通,回水总管4的另一端与水箱3上的回水口连接,回水总管4上也安装有水泵8。Each airbag outlet is connected with a return water branch pipe 6, and the free ends of all return water branch pipes 6 are connected with one end of the same return water main pipe 4, and the other end of the return water main pipe 4 is connected with the water return port on the water tank 3 , water pump 8 is also installed on the water return main pipe 4.

在需要将气囊1内的水排出时,打开回水总管4上的水泵8,便会将水囊内的水抽出并送回到水箱3内,这样进水总管5上的水泵8和回水总管4上的水泵8交替性的开启和关闭,便会实现交替性的对气囊1进行充放水。When the water in the air bag 1 needs to be discharged, the water pump 8 on the return water main pipe 4 will be turned on, and the water in the water bag will be drawn out and sent back to the water tank 3, so that the water pump 8 on the water inlet main pipe 5 and the return water The water pump 8 on the main pipe 4 is turned on and off alternately, so that the air bag 1 can be filled and discharged alternately.

每根进水支管2以及每根回水支管6上均安装有阀门7,每个阀门7均能够控制相应的支管的通断,还包括控制器,控制器与每个阀门7电连接,便可以通过控制器控制相应的阀门7的关闭或开启。Each water inlet branch pipe 2 and each return water branch pipe 6 are equipped with a valve 7, each valve 7 can control the on-off of the corresponding branch pipe, and also includes a controller, the controller is electrically connected with each valve 7, convenient The closing or opening of the corresponding valve 7 can be controlled by the controller.

简单的说,就是进水总管5上的水泵8和回水总管4上的水泵8均一直处于开启状态,如需控制某一个气囊1进行充水,该气囊1的回水支管6上的阀门7在控制器的控制下关闭,该气囊1的进水支管2上的阀门7在控制器的控制下开启,这样便可实现对该气囊1充水,反之,该气囊1内的水被抽出。To put it simply, the water pump 8 on the water inlet main pipe 5 and the water pump 8 on the return water main pipe 4 are always on. If it is necessary to control a certain air bag 1 to fill with water, the valve on the return water branch pipe 6 of the air bag 1 7 is closed under the control of the controller, and the valve 7 on the water inlet branch pipe 2 of the airbag 1 is opened under the control of the controller, so that the airbag 1 can be filled with water, otherwise, the water in the airbag 1 is drawn out .

因而控制器通过控制阀门7便可实现控制需要被充水的气囊1对应的进水支管2上的阀门7开启(相应的回水支管6上的阀门7关闭),以及需要将气囊1内的水抽出时控制相应的气囊1对应的回水支管6上的阀门7开启(相应的进水支管2上的阀门7关闭)。Therefore, the controller can control the opening of the valve 7 on the water inlet branch pipe 2 corresponding to the air bag 1 corresponding to the water-filled air bag 1 (the valve 7 on the corresponding return water branch pipe 6 is closed) by controlling the valve 7, and the water in the air bag 1 needs to be turned off. When the water is drawn out, the valve 7 on the corresponding return water branch pipe 6 of the corresponding air bag 1 is controlled to open (the valve 7 on the corresponding water inlet branch pipe 2 is closed).

发明人考虑到冬季使用时病人的背部在褥疮垫的作用下病人会感到背部寒冷,因而病人背部保温性能并不理想。The inventor considers that the patient's back will feel cold on the back under the effect of the decubitus pad when used in winter, so the thermal insulation performance of the patient's back is not ideal.

水箱3内安装有加热器和温度采集传感器,所述温度采集传感器的采集点位于所述水箱3内,加热器和温度采集传感器均与控制器连接。A heater and a temperature acquisition sensor are installed in the water tank 3, and the collection point of the temperature acquisition sensor is located in the water tank 3, and both the heater and the temperature acquisition sensor are connected to the controller.

在冬季的条件下,温度采集传感器采集水箱3内水的实际温度,并将该温度信号传递给处理器,如水温低于40℃,控制器变控制加热器工作,从而使得水箱3内的水温控制在40-50℃之间,这样在水被送入气囊1内后,水内的热量便会传递给病人,起到电热毯的作用。Under winter conditions, the temperature acquisition sensor collects the actual temperature of the water in the water tank 3, and transmits the temperature signal to the processor. If the water temperature is lower than 40°C, the controller changes to control the heater to work, so that the water temperature in the water tank 3 It is controlled between 40-50° C., so that after the water is sent into the air bag 1, the heat in the water will be transferred to the patient, which acts as an electric blanket.

当然在夏季需要为病人背部降温,同理通过温度相对较低的水送入气囊1 内即可,而为了将水箱3内的水的温度降低,本实用新型还作以下改进:Of course, in summer, it is necessary to cool down the back of the patient. In the same way, the relatively low temperature water can be sent into the air bag 1, and in order to reduce the temperature of the water in the water tank 3, the utility model also makes the following improvements:

在水箱3内安装有半导体降温片,半导体降温片与控制器电连接,控制器根据温度采集传感器所采集的温度信号控制半导体降温片的工作与否,确保水箱3内的水温控制在(10-25℃之间)。A semiconductor cooling sheet is installed in the water tank 3, and the semiconductor cooling sheet is electrically connected to the controller. The controller controls whether the semiconductor cooling sheet is working or not according to the temperature signal collected by the temperature acquisition sensor, so as to ensure that the water temperature in the water tank 3 is controlled at (10- 25°C).

需要强调的是,在实际使用时,具体水温控制区间的选择可人为设置,以上只是举例说明。It should be emphasized that in actual use, the selection of the specific water temperature control interval can be set manually, and the above is just an example.

控制器一般可以采用PLC或单片机,其具体型号在此不作限定,只需能够接受温度信号数据并能够对外发出电信号即可。The controller can generally adopt PLC or single-chip microcomputer, and its specific model is not limited here, as long as it can receive temperature signal data and send out electrical signals.

水箱3上还开设有换水口,并在该换水口上塞有堵塞盖。Also offer on the water tank 3 and change the water port, and be plugged with plugging cover on this water change port.

发明人考虑到水箱3内的水需要定期更换,而通过设置换水口,便于水箱 3内的水的更换,防止水内有害物质的滋生。The inventor considers that the water in the water tank 3 needs to be replaced regularly, and by setting the water exchange port, it is convenient for the replacement of the water in the water tank 3 to prevent the growth of harmful substances in the water.

进水总管5和回水总管4上的水泵8均为微型水泵8,微型水泵8工作时所发出的音量较低,不会影响病人的休息,其次微型水泵8的成本相对较低。The water pump 8 on the water inlet main pipe 5 and the water return main pipe 4 is a miniature water pump 8, and the volume sent by the miniature water pump 8 during work is low, which can not affect the patient's rest, and secondly, the cost of the miniature water pump 8 is relatively low.

气囊1的数量为18个。The number of airbags 1 is 18.

还需说明的是进水支管2与进水总管5之间为可拆卸的连接,因而可以很方便的将进水支管2与进水总管5分离,而将所有的进水支管2与一根进气管连接,该进气管的另一端连接一个气泵,通过该气泵可以为每一个气囊1充气,也就是说本实用新型需要充气时,只需更换一部分部件便可实现充气,实现了充气与充水的自由切换。It should also be noted that there is a detachable connection between the water inlet branch pipe 2 and the water inlet main pipe 5, so that the water inlet branch pipe 2 and the water inlet main pipe 5 can be easily separated, and all the water inlet branch pipes 2 and one The air intake pipe is connected, and the other end of the air intake pipe is connected with an air pump, through which each air bag 1 can be inflated, that is to say, when the utility model needs to be inflated, it can be inflated only by replacing a part of the parts, realizing the inflating and inflating Free switching of water.

当然在充气时,也需将回水支管6与回水总管4进行分离,也就是说回水支管6与回水总管4之间也为可拆卸的连接。Of course, when inflating, it is also necessary to separate the return water branch pipe 6 from the return water main pipe 4, that is to say, the return water branch pipe 6 and the return water main pipe 4 are also detachably connected.

气囊1的上侧面上还可设置一些按摩点,这样在气囊1鼓起时,可对病人的背部进行按摩,尤其是在夏季,病人所穿的衣物较少,效果较为明显,对病人起到保健作用。Some massage points can also be set on the upper side of the airbag 1, so that when the airbag 1 bulges, the patient's back can be massaged, especially in summer, the clothes worn by the patient are less, and the effect is more obvious, which plays a role in improving the patient's health. Health effects.

需要强调的是,本实用新型并不仅仅限定在对与冬季和夏季使用,如术后病人需要升温保暖或出于治疗需要病人需要保持低体温以降低基础代谢率(如心肺复苏术后患者等)状态,本实用新型可作为保温水床或降温水床使用。It should be emphasized that the utility model is not limited to the use in winter and summer, such as postoperative patients who need to warm up or need to maintain hypothermia to reduce the basal metabolic rate (such as patients after cardiopulmonary resuscitation, etc.) ) state, the utility model can be used as an insulated water bed or a cooling water bed.

在实际使用时,只需在病床上应用前文所说的带有温度调控的褥疮垫,褥疮垫本体(18个并排设置的气囊1)铺设在床体上,而水箱3设置在床体下侧即可。In actual use, it is only necessary to apply the above-mentioned pressure sore pad with temperature regulation on the hospital bed, the pressure sore pad body (18 airbags 1 arranged side by side) is laid on the bed body, and the water tank 3 is arranged on the lower side of the bed body That's it.

这样病人躺在该病床上,既可预防褥疮的发生,也可控制水温,防止病人过热或过冷。In this way, when the patient lies on the hospital bed, the occurrence of bedsores can be prevented, and the water temperature can be controlled to prevent the patient from overheating or overcooling.
